Output 1ca1392486817d7678d89d9b5b869a2770590fee08cc60f48ee9c851ea3a03f6:1

value
42693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6663256d7a7f1e3e8450e035597e67b0ebec34 OP_EQUAL
address
3BfUESsaJ3tkwS1L34KydcJ7J83JkkEKo7
transaction
1ca1392486817d7678d89d9b5b869a2770590fee08cc60f48ee9c851ea3a03f6
spent
true